r57881 - in /trunk/libnetaddr-ip-perl: Changes IP.pm Lite/Util/Changes Lite/Util/README Lite/Util/Util.pm Lite/Util/Util.xs META.yml debian/README.source debian/changelog debian/control debian/patches/ debian/rules debian/source/ debian/source/format
jawnsy-guest at users.alioth.debian.org
jawnsy-guest at users.alioth.debian.org
Fri May 14 00:58:37 UTC 2010
Author: jawnsy-guest
Date: Fri May 14 00:58:31 2010
New Revision: 57881
URL: http://svn.debian.org/wsvn/pkg-perl/?sc=1&rev=57881
Log:
TODO: update copyright information
* New upstream release
* Standards-Version 3.8.4 (no changes)
* Use new 3.0 (quilt) source format
* Remove disable_dns_test patch, file removed upstream
* Add myself to Uploaders and Copyright
Added:
trunk/libnetaddr-ip-perl/debian/source/
trunk/libnetaddr-ip-perl/debian/source/format
Removed:
trunk/libnetaddr-ip-perl/debian/README.source
trunk/libnetaddr-ip-perl/debian/patches/
Modified:
trunk/libnetaddr-ip-perl/Changes
trunk/libnetaddr-ip-perl/IP.pm
trunk/libnetaddr-ip-perl/Lite/Util/Changes
trunk/libnetaddr-ip-perl/Lite/Util/README
trunk/libnetaddr-ip-perl/Lite/Util/Util.pm
trunk/libnetaddr-ip-perl/Lite/Util/Util.xs
trunk/libnetaddr-ip-perl/META.yml
trunk/libnetaddr-ip-perl/debian/changelog
trunk/libnetaddr-ip-perl/debian/control
trunk/libnetaddr-ip-perl/debian/rules
Modified: trunk/libnetaddr-ip-perl/Changes
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/libnetaddr-ip-perl/Changes?rev=57881&op=diff
==============================================================================
--- trunk/libnetaddr-ip-perl/Changes (original)
+++ trunk/libnetaddr-ip-perl/Changes Fri May 14 00:58:31 2010
@@ -1,4 +1,14 @@
Revision history for Perl extension NetAddr::IP
+
+4.028 Wed May 12 14:18:20 PDT 2010
+ In /Lite/Util/Util.xs v1.32,
+ changed netswap() to postincrement
+ *a++ = to *a and added increment after save to mollify some
+ picky compilers that return possible undefined behavior.
+
+ changed type of _128x10 to 'void'
+
+ Thanks to David Bolt <dbolt at davjam.org> for the above two patches
4.027 Tue Jun 9 10:31:11 PDT 2009
In NetAddr::IP::Util v1.31,
Modified: trunk/libnetaddr-ip-perl/IP.pm
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/libnetaddr-ip-perl/IP.pm?rev=57881&op=diff
==============================================================================
--- trunk/libnetaddr-ip-perl/IP.pm (original)
+++ trunk/libnetaddr-ip-perl/IP.pm Fri May 14 00:58:31 2010
@@ -5,7 +5,7 @@
use strict;
#use diagnostics;
use NetAddr::IP::Lite 1.13 qw(Zero Zeros Ones V4mask V4net);
-use NetAddr::IP::Util 1.30 qw(
+use NetAddr::IP::Util 1.32 qw(
sub128
inet_aton
inet_any2n
@@ -34,7 +34,7 @@
@ISA = qw(Exporter NetAddr::IP::Lite);
-$VERSION = do { sprintf " %d.%03d", (q$Revision: 4.27 $ =~ /\d+/g) };
+$VERSION = do { sprintf " %d.%03d", (q$Revision: 4.28 $ =~ /\d+/g) };
=pod
@@ -1531,7 +1531,7 @@
=head1 LICENSE
This software is (c) Luis E. Muñoz, 1999 - 2007, and (c) Michael
-Robinton, 2006 - 2008. It can be used under the terms of the Perl
+Robinton, 2006 - 2010. It can be used under the terms of the Perl
artistic license provided that proper credit for the work of the
authors is preserved in the form of this copyright notice and license
for this module.
Modified: trunk/libnetaddr-ip-perl/Lite/Util/Changes
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/libnetaddr-ip-perl/Lite/Util/Changes?rev=57881&op=diff
==============================================================================
--- trunk/libnetaddr-ip-perl/Lite/Util/Changes (original)
+++ trunk/libnetaddr-ip-perl/Lite/Util/Changes Fri May 14 00:58:31 2010
@@ -1,4 +1,12 @@
Revision history for Perl extension NetAddr::IP::Util
+
+1.32 Wed May 12 14:18:20 PDT 2010
+ In Util.xs,
+ changed netswap() to postincrement
+ *a++ = to *a and added increment after save to mollify some
+ picky compilers that return possible undefined behavior.
+
+ changed type of _128x10 to 'void'
1.31 Tue Jun 9 10:31:11 PDT 2009
ferret out shell value for Makefile.PL when calling
Modified: trunk/libnetaddr-ip-perl/Lite/Util/README
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/libnetaddr-ip-perl/Lite/Util/README?rev=57881&op=diff
==============================================================================
--- trunk/libnetaddr-ip-perl/Lite/Util/README (original)
+++ trunk/libnetaddr-ip-perl/Lite/Util/README Fri May 14 00:58:31 2010
@@ -439,7 +439,7 @@
us.
COPYRIGHT
- Copyright 2003 - 2008, Michael Robinton <michael at bizsystems.com>
+ Copyright 2003 - 2010, Michael Robinton <michael at bizsystems.com>
LICENSE AND WARRANTY
Modified: trunk/libnetaddr-ip-perl/Lite/Util/Util.pm
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/libnetaddr-ip-perl/Lite/Util/Util.pm?rev=57881&op=diff
==============================================================================
--- trunk/libnetaddr-ip-perl/Lite/Util/Util.pm (original)
+++ trunk/libnetaddr-ip-perl/Lite/Util/Util.pm Fri May 14 00:58:31 2010
@@ -13,7 +13,7 @@
@ISA = qw(Exporter DynaLoader);
-$VERSION = do { my @r = (q$Revision: 1.31 $ =~ /\d+/g); sprintf "%d."."%02d" x $#r, @r };
+$VERSION = do { my @r = (q$Revision: 1.32 $ =~ /\d+/g); sprintf "%d."."%02d" x $#r, @r };
@EXPORT_OK = qw(
inet_aton
@@ -746,7 +746,7 @@
=head1 COPYRIGHT
-Copyright 2003 - 2008, Michael Robinton E<lt>michael at bizsystems.comE<gt>
+Copyright 2003 - 2010, Michael Robinton E<lt>michael at bizsystems.comE<gt>
LICENSE AND WARRANTY
Modified: trunk/libnetaddr-ip-perl/Lite/Util/Util.xs
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/libnetaddr-ip-perl/Lite/Util/Util.xs?rev=57881&op=diff
==============================================================================
--- trunk/libnetaddr-ip-perl/Lite/Util/Util.xs (original)
+++ trunk/libnetaddr-ip-perl/Lite/Util/Util.xs Fri May 14 00:58:31 2010
@@ -1,6 +1,6 @@
/*
- * Copyright 2006, Michael Robinton <michael at bizsystems.com>
+ * Copyright 2006 - 2010, Michael Robinton <michael at bizsystems.com>
*
* This program is free software; you can redistribute it and/or modify
* it under the terms of the GNU General Public License as published by
@@ -237,8 +237,9 @@
#ifdef host_is_LITTLE_ENDIAN
register u_int32_t * a = ap;
for (/* -- */;len >0;len--) {
- *a++ = (((*a & 0xff000000) >> 24) | ((*a & 0x00ff0000) >> 8) | \
+ *a = (((*a & 0xff000000) >> 24) | ((*a & 0x00ff0000) >> 8) | \
((*a & 0x0000ff00) << 8) | ((*a & 0x000000ff) << 24));
+ a++;
}
#endif
}
@@ -292,7 +293,7 @@
/* multiply 128 bit number X10
*/
-int
+void
_128x10(n128 * ap128, n128 * tp128)
{
register u_int32_t * ap = ap128->u, * tp = tp128->u;
Modified: trunk/libnetaddr-ip-perl/META.yml
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/libnetaddr-ip-perl/META.yml?rev=57881&op=diff
==============================================================================
--- trunk/libnetaddr-ip-perl/META.yml (original)
+++ trunk/libnetaddr-ip-perl/META.yml Fri May 14 00:58:31 2010
@@ -1,6 +1,6 @@
--- #YAML:1.0
name: NetAddr-IP
-version: 4.027
+version: 4.028
abstract: Manages IPv4 and IPv6 addresses and subnets
license: ~
author:
Modified: trunk/libnetaddr-ip-perl/debian/changelog
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/libnetaddr-ip-perl/debian/changelog?rev=57881&op=diff
==============================================================================
--- trunk/libnetaddr-ip-perl/debian/changelog (original)
+++ trunk/libnetaddr-ip-perl/debian/changelog Fri May 14 00:58:31 2010
@@ -1,9 +1,15 @@
-libnetaddr-ip-perl (4.027+dfsg-1) UNRELEASED; urgency=low
+libnetaddr-ip-perl (4.028+dfsg-1) UNRELEASED; urgency=low
+
+ TODO: update copyright information
+
+ [ Jonathan Yu ]
+ * New upstream release
+ * Standards-Version 3.8.4 (no changes)
+ * Use new 3.0 (quilt) source format
+ * Remove disable_dns_test patch, file removed upstream
+ * Add myself to Uploaders and Copyright
[ Ryan Niebur ]
- IGNORE-VERSION: 4.027+dfsg-1
- NOTE: no need to upload
-
* New upstream release
* Add myself to Uploaders
* Debian Policy 3.8.2
@@ -18,7 +24,7 @@
(closes: #485050)
* Add debian/README.source to document Quilt usage
- -- Maximilian Gass <mxey at cloudconnected.org> Thu, 10 Dec 2009 11:07:49 +0100
+ -- Jonathan Yu <jawnsy at cpan.org> Thu, 13 May 2010 21:35:34 -0400
libnetaddr-ip-perl (4.024+dfsg-1) unstable; urgency=low
Modified: trunk/libnetaddr-ip-perl/debian/control
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/libnetaddr-ip-perl/debian/control?rev=57881&op=diff
==============================================================================
--- trunk/libnetaddr-ip-perl/debian/control (original)
+++ trunk/libnetaddr-ip-perl/debian/control Fri May 14 00:58:31 2010
@@ -1,12 +1,13 @@
Source: libnetaddr-ip-perl
Section: perl
Priority: optional
-Build-Depends: debhelper (>= 7.0.50~), quilt (>= 0.46-7~), perl, libtest-pod-perl
+Build-Depends: debhelper (>= 7.0.50~), perl, libtest-pod-perl
Maintainer: Debian Perl Group <pkg-perl-maintainers at lists.alioth.debian.org>
Uploaders: Julian Mehnle <julian at mehnle.net>, Gunnar Wolf <gwolf at debian.org>,
Damyan Ivanov <dmn at debian.org>, gregor herrmann <gregoa at debian.org>,
- Ryan Niebur <ryan at debian.org>, Maximilian Gass <mxey at cloudconnected.org>
-Standards-Version: 3.8.2
+ Ryan Niebur <ryan at debian.org>, Maximilian Gass <mxey at cloudconnected.org>,
+ Jonathan Yu <jawnsy at cpan.org>
+Standards-Version: 3.8.4
Homepage: http://search.cpan.org/dist/NetAddr-IP/
Vcs-Svn: svn://svn.debian.org/pkg-perl/trunk/libnetaddr-ip-perl/
Vcs-Browser: http://svn.debian.org/viewsvn/pkg-perl/trunk/libnetaddr-ip-perl/
Modified: trunk/libnetaddr-ip-perl/debian/rules
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/libnetaddr-ip-perl/debian/rules?rev=57881&op=diff
==============================================================================
--- trunk/libnetaddr-ip-perl/debian/rules (original)
+++ trunk/libnetaddr-ip-perl/debian/rules Fri May 14 00:58:31 2010
@@ -4,14 +4,9 @@
TMP = $(CURDIR)/debian/$(PACKAGE)
%:
- dh --with quilt $@
+ dh $@
override_dh_compress:
cp Lite/Changes $(TMP)/usr/share/doc/$(PACKAGE)/changelog.Lite
cp Lite/Util/Changes $(TMP)/usr/share/doc/$(PACKAGE)/changelog.Util
dh_compress
-
-get-orig-source:
- uscan --force-download --verbose
-
-.PHONY: get-orig-source
Added: trunk/libnetaddr-ip-perl/debian/source/format
URL: http://svn.debian.org/wsvn/pkg-perl/trunk/libnetaddr-ip-perl/debian/source/format?rev=57881&op=file
==============================================================================
--- trunk/libnetaddr-ip-perl/debian/source/format (added)
+++ trunk/libnetaddr-ip-perl/debian/source/format Fri May 14 00:58:31 2010
@@ -1,0 +1,1 @@
+3.0 (quilt)
More information about the Pkg-perl-cvs-commits
mailing list